Description
Electrofusion fittings, such as branch saddles, are essential components for joining polyethylene piping systems through controlled fusion welding. These fittings create permanent, leak-free joints that enhance the safety and reliability of various applications, including water reticulation systems, gas distribution networks, mining infrastructure, and industrial fluid transfer installations. The use of electrofusion technology ensures consistent joint quality, significantly reducing the risk of leakage and providing excellent corrosion resistance. Designed for both buried and critical pipeline systems, branch saddles offer practical benefits that meet the demanding requirements of engineers, maintenance teams, and procurement officers, ensuring long-lasting performance in challenging environments.

Applications
- Used in water distribution pipelines to create branch connections without interrupting the main flow.
- Ideal for gas supply networks, ensuring secure and leak-free connections for gas distribution.
- Applied in mining infrastructure for reliable connections in harsh environments and high-pressure applications.
- Utilised in irrigation systems to facilitate efficient water delivery to crops and reduce wastage.
- Employed in underground utility installations for safe and durable connections in confined spaces.
- Serves in industrial process piping to connect various components while maintaining system integrity.
- Implemented in wastewater management systems to ensure robust connections in challenging conditions.
- Adopted in geothermal energy systems for reliable connections in high-temperature applications.
